Megamind: The Button of Doom

2011·Movie·PG·16 min·6.7(260)

For their first day on the job as the new protectors of Metro City, Megamind and Minion are selling off the gadgets from their evil lair. But when one seemingly harmless "button" unleashes the gigantic robot MEGA-MEGAmind, the duo will have to resort to their old tricks to restore order.

About Megamind: The Button of Doom

Megamind: The Button of Doom is a 2011 English-language animation, action and comedy film directed by Simon J. Smith. The cast is led by Will Ferrell, David Cross, Michelle Belforte. It has a runtime of 0h 16m. Viewers rate it 6.7/10 across 300 ratings. In United States, it is available to rent or buy on Google Play Movies and YouTube.

Megamind: The Button of Doom was produced by DreamWorks Animation and made in United States of America. It was released on February 25, 2011, and carries a PG certification.

Megamind: The Button of Doom cast & crew

Megamind: The Button of Doom was directed by Simon J. Smith and written by Alan Schoolcraft and Brent Simons.

The cast features Will Ferrell as Megamind (voice), David Cross as Minion (voice), Michelle Belforte as Concerned Mother (voice), Jordan Alexander Hauser as Damien (voice), Kevin Bailey as Kevin (voice), and Dante James Hauser as Nigel (voice).

Behind the camera, the score was composed by Lorne Balfe and it was produced by Denise Nolan Cascino and Mark Swift.
